Default S2K AEM EMS 1052 and adding AEM UEGO

I bought an AEM EMS 1052 non UEGO box to use with my turbo build. I am ready to purchase the additional wideband and was looking into buying the AEM UEGO 30-4100. I was just curious if it could be pinned into the EMS for reading/tuning? I know that it has an Analog output on the gauge so I would imagine it would work I just need confirmation before I purchase it. Can anyone confirm this?

Default Re: S2K AEM EMS 1052 and adding AEM UEGO

You would simply run the 0-5 volt output on the wideband to the primary o2 sensor input on the unit. If you read the aem installation/ems instructions you would find the same information.
